Protective Put: Comprehensive Guide for Crypto Investors

A protective put is an options strategy designed to limit the potential downside risk of owning an asset. It involves buying a put option on an asset you already own, essentially creating a price floor for your investment.

Mechanics: How a Protective Put Works

Imagine you own 1 Bitcoin. You're bullish on Bitcoin's long-term prospects, but you're also concerned about potential short-term volatility. You decide to implement a protective put. Here's how it works:

  1. Own the Underlying Asset: You already own the asset you want to protect (e.g., Bitcoin).

  2. Purchase a Put Option: You buy a put option on the same asset. A put option gives you the right, but not the obligation, to sell the asset at a specific price (the strike price) on or before a specific date (the expiration date).

  3. Strike Price Selection: The strike price is crucial. It determines the price at which you can sell your asset. A lower strike price means a cheaper put option, but less protection. A higher strike price provides more protection but is more expensive. You select a strike price that aligns with your risk tolerance and investment goals.

  4. Expiration Date Selection: The expiration date is the last day you can exercise your put option. Shorter expiration dates are generally cheaper, but the protection window is shorter. Longer expiration dates provide longer protection but are more expensive.

  5. Cost: The cost of the put option is called the premium. This premium is the price you pay for the insurance. This premium is paid upfront, and represents the maximum loss you could experience on the put side of the trade.

Example:

You own 1 Bitcoin, currently trading at $60,000. You buy a put option with a strike price of $55,000, expiring in one month. The premium for this put option is $2,000.

  • Scenario 1: Bitcoin price rises to $70,000. You don't exercise your put option. You simply let it expire, and you still own your Bitcoin, now worth $70,000. You've lost the $2,000 premium, but the Bitcoin's price increase far outweighs the premium cost.
  • Scenario 2: Bitcoin price falls to $50,000. You exercise your put option. You sell your Bitcoin at the strike price of $55,000, effectively limiting your loss to $5,000 ($60,000 - $55,000) per Bitcoin, minus the $2,000 premium. In this case, your net loss is $7,000, but without the put, your loss would have been $10,000.

Trading Relevance: Price Movements and Implementation

The primary driver of price in the context of a protective put is the price of the underlying asset (e.g., Bitcoin) and the implied volatility of the option. The option's price will fluctuate based on the underlying asset's price, time to expiration, and changes in implied volatility.

  • Bitcoin Price Increases: The value of your put option will decrease. However, your Bitcoin holdings will increase in value, providing an overall net gain. You may consider closing your put position to realize some profit.
  • Bitcoin Price Decreases: The value of your put option will increase. This increase offsets the losses in the value of your Bitcoin holdings, protecting your investment. You can exercise the put to sell your Bitcoin at the strike price, limiting your losses. You could also roll the put to a lower strike or longer expiry if you anticipate further downside.
  • Implied Volatility Increases: Implied volatility reflects the market's expectation of future price fluctuations. An increase in implied volatility increases the premium of the put option, making your protective put strategy more valuable.
  • Time Decay: As the expiration date approaches, the put option loses value due to time decay. This is called theta. All other factors being equal, the option's value decreases. You must consider the impact of time decay when selecting the expiration date.

Implementation Steps:

  1. Asset Selection: Choose the asset you want to protect (e.g., Bitcoin, Ethereum, a specific altcoin). Ensure options are available for the asset.
  2. Risk Assessment: Determine your risk tolerance. How much downside are you willing to accept?
  3. Strike Price Selection: Choose a strike price that aligns with your risk tolerance. The closer the strike price is to the current market price, the more protection you get, but the more expensive the premium.
  4. Expiration Date Selection: Select an expiration date that provides adequate protection without being excessively expensive. Consider the volatility of the asset and your investment time horizon.
  5. Option Purchase: Purchase the put option.
  6. Monitoring: Regularly monitor the price of the underlying asset and the value of your put option. Be prepared to make adjustments if necessary (e.g., roll the option, adjust the strike price).

Risks: Potential Downsides of Protective Puts

While protective puts are designed to limit losses, they are not without risks.

  • Premium Cost: The premium paid for the put option is a cost. If the asset price increases significantly, you lose the premium. This is a sunk cost.
  • Time Decay: As the expiration date approaches, the put option loses value. This is particularly relevant if the asset price remains stable or increases slightly.
  • Volatility Risk (Vega): Changes in implied volatility can significantly impact the value of the put option. An increase in implied volatility can increase the premium, but a decrease in implied volatility can decrease the premium. This is called vega.
  • Liquidity Risk: Options markets can be less liquid than spot markets, particularly for less-traded assets or options with distant expiration dates. This can make it difficult to buy or sell the option at your desired price.
  • Opportunity Cost: The funds used to purchase the put option could be used for other investments that might generate higher returns. This is an opportunity cost.

History and Examples: Real-World Applications

The protective put strategy has been used for decades in traditional finance and is increasingly relevant in the cryptocurrency space.

  • Early Stock Investors: Early stock investors used protective puts to safeguard their holdings against market downturns. This strategy helped them to sleep soundly at night, knowing that their downside risk was limited.
  • Bitcoin in 2021: Imagine you bought Bitcoin in early 2021 when the price was around $30,000. To protect your investment against a potential crash, you could have purchased a protective put with a strike price of, say, $25,000. If Bitcoin's price had fallen to $20,000, you could have exercised your put and sold your Bitcoin at $25,000, limiting your losses. If Bitcoin's price went to $60,000+, you could let the put expire worthless, but you would have preserved your principal.
  • Ethereum During Market Corrections: During periods of high volatility in the crypto market, investors holding Ethereum can use protective puts to safeguard their positions against sudden price drops. This gives them peace of mind and allows them to participate in the market's upside potential while mitigating risk.
  • Hedging Altcoin Positions: Investors holding smaller altcoins, which tend to be more volatile than Bitcoin or Ethereum, can use protective puts to hedge their investments. This strategy can be crucial in managing risk, particularly during bear market cycles.
